Ingredients of Sashimi ‘Zuké Don' Recipe

  1. Prepare 100-150 g of Fresh Fish Fillet *make sure it is fresh enough to be eaten uncooked.
  2. It's of *Note: You can slice it by yourself OR purchase Sashimi slices.
  3. You need of *Recommended fish are Tuna, Salmon, Yellowtail, Kingfish, Snapper, Whiting, etc.
  4. Prepare 1 of serving Freshly Cooked Rice.
  5. Prepare 1/2 sheet of Toasted Nori *tear into small pieces.
  6. You need of Yakumi (condiments) of your choice.
  7. It's of *e.g. Shiso, Wasabi, Spring Onion, Toasted Sesame Seeds, etc.
  8. Prepare of <Marinade>.
  9. It's 1 teaspoon of Mirin.
  10. Prepare 2-3 teaspoons of Soy Sauce.
  11. Prepare 1/2 teaspoon of Wasabi.
  12. You need 1 teaspoon of Grated Ginger.

Sashimi ‘Zuké Don' step by step

  1. Make the marinade first. Place Mirin, Soy Sauce, Wasabi and Grated Ginger in a small bowl and mix well..
  2. Slice Fish Fillet into small pieces and add to the marinade. Rest in the fridge for at least 30 minutes..
  3. Half fill a bowl with freshly cooked rice, cover with the Toasted Nori and place marinated fish pieces on top. Place some finely sliced Shiso or chopped Spring Onion, and/or other condiments of your choice and enjoy..
